Equal to Frequency, Greater than Frequency, Less than Frequency

 

 

Equal to Frequency, Greater than Frequency and Less than Frequency respectively calculates the number the values in a set of input rasters are equal to, greater than and less than another value raster or input value.

   

The value can be a constant. Besides, if a cell location has NoData on any one of the input rasters, that location will be assigned NoData on the output.

 

See the figure below:

1.The value raster is 3.

2.The cells at upper left corner of the input rasters are respectively 1(IR1), 1(IR2) and 3(IR3). In this cell location, the value equal to 3 for 1 time (Equal), greater than 3 for 0 time(Great) and smaller than 3 for 2 times (Less).

3.If any one input cell has value NoData, that location will be assigned NoData on the output.

 

 

Description of Parameters

 

Item

Description

Data Type

Value Raster or Constant

Specify the number of frequency as the base(equal, greater,  less) for cell location.

Raster data/Constant

Input Rasters

Input the rasters to compare(multi-selection). Users can click the icon to select different bands of the raster.

Raster data

Output Raster

The filename and storage path of output raster.

Raster data
